The true costs of Caledonia: Six Nations had other options

August 17, 2011

LETHBRIDGE, AB, Aug. 17, 2011/ Troy Media/ – Ontario taxpayers will be paying $20 million in compensation to residents and businesses for losses suffered during the Caledonia land dispute. The compensation results from a class action lawsuit against Ontario and its Provincial Police (OPP) for inaction in the face of First Nation vigilantes ‘reclaiming’ land they say never to have surrendered.

The Caledonia land dispute touches on many dimensions of justice.

Many simplistically say the Caledonia is strictly an issue between Native protesters and peaceful non-Aboriginals. But there is more to it than that. Some non-Aboriginal protesters argue that it demonstrates “two-tier justice’ in Canada, where First Nations get away with mayhem and non-Aboriginals are victimized. There is also some truth to that, but it is not the whole story.
